Barretto, who underwent two heart operations in the last month, died in New Jersey 17 February 2006, hospital officials said. He was 76. In 1990, Barretto won a Grammy for the song « Ritmo en el Corazon » (Rhythm in the Heart), which featured the vocals of salsa queen Celia Cruz.
